Outsource AHV settlement or keep it in-house?

Outsourcing AHV settlement to a fiduciary frees up time and secures compliance; keeping it in-house preserves a continuous view and costs less in fees. The best answer is often hybrid: the company captures and digitises as it goes, the fiduciary supervises, closes the books and represents the company before the authorities.

For AHV settlement, a quarterly 30-minute check-in with the fiduciary beats an annual marathon: questions get handled while they are small.

Frequently asked questions

When must a business register for VAT?

As soon as its worldwide annual turnover reaches CHF 100,000 (CHF 250,000 for non-profit sports or cultural associations). Below that, voluntary registration remains possible and often makes sense to reclaim input VAT on investments. The threshold is federal: it applies in Nebikon as everywhere in Switzerland.

When is entry in the commercial register mandatory?

A Sàrl and an SA only come into existence with their registration. A sole proprietorship must register from CHF 100,000 of annual revenue; below that, registration stays voluntary but adds credibility and protects the business name. Registration goes through the canton's commercial register office — for Nebikon too.
